Understanding the Drivers: Why is Indonesia Flooding So Bad?
Alright, let's dive deeper into why Indonesia seems to be getting hit so hard by floods. You've probably seen the news – Jakarta submerged, coastal communities struggling. There are a few key players in this mess, and climate change is definitely the headline act. First up, we have sea-level rise. As the planet warms, ice sheets and glaciers melt, and the ocean water itself expands. This means the sea is literally creeping higher, pushing its way inland, especially in low-lying areas like Jakarta. Imagine your backyard slowly getting smaller year after year; that's what's happening to coastal regions in Indonesia. This rising tide makes storm surges more damaging and allows saltwater to intrude further into freshwater sources, which is a whole other can of worms.
Then there's the issue of extreme weather events. Climate change is messing with weather patterns, leading to more intense rainfall in shorter periods. So, instead of a steady drizzle, you get a torrential downpour that overwhelms drainage systems. Think of it like trying to drink from a firehose – it's just too much water too fast. These intense rainfalls, combined with rising sea levels, create a perfect storm (pun intended!) for devastating floods. And it's not just rain; changes in atmospheric patterns can also affect wind and ocean currents, indirectly contributing to flood risks. We’re also seeing the impact of deforestation and land degradation. While not directly caused by climate change, these human activities exacerbate the problem. Forests act like giant sponges, soaking up rainfall and releasing it slowly. When they're cut down for agriculture, development, or illegal logging, that sponge effect is gone. Rainwater runs off the land much faster, increasing the volume and speed of water heading towards rivers and, eventually, the sea. Urbanization also plays a big role. Cities like Jakarta are expanding rapidly, with more concrete and asphalt surfaces that don't absorb water. This means more surface runoff during heavy rains, overwhelming the existing (and often inadequate) drainage infrastructure. Furthermore, many Indonesian cities are built on soft, alluvial soil, and some are actually sinking – a phenomenon called land subsidence. This sinking is often caused by excessive groundwater extraction for domestic and industrial use. So, you have a city sinking into the ground while the sea level rises around it – talk about a double whammy!
Finally, let's not forget about El Niño and La Niña events. These natural climate patterns can influence rainfall significantly. During an El Niño, Indonesia might experience drier conditions, but when La Niña hits, it can bring exceptionally heavy rainfall. Climate change seems to be intensifying these events, making them more unpredictable and extreme, further contributing to flood risks. So, when we talk about Indonesia flooding, it's a complex interplay of global climate impacts and local environmental mismanagement. It’s a tough puzzle, but understanding these pieces is the first step to finding solutions.
The Devastating Impact: More Than Just Wet Feet
Okay, so we know why it's happening, but what's the real cost of these floods? Guys, the impact goes way beyond just getting your shoes wet. We're talking about a humanitarian crisis, an economic disaster, and a long-term environmental threat all rolled into one. Let’s break it down.
First and foremost, there are the human lives affected. Floods displace entire communities, forcing people out of their homes, often with little warning. Imagine losing everything you own in a matter of hours – your house, your belongings, your memories. These displaced people often end up in temporary shelters, facing unsanitary conditions, food shortages, and a heightened risk of disease. Children are particularly vulnerable, missing out on education and suffering psychological trauma. The elderly and those with pre-existing health conditions are also at higher risk. The immediate aftermath often sees a spike in waterborne diseases like cholera and typhoid due to contaminated water sources. Access to clean drinking water and healthcare becomes a critical challenge, straining already limited resources.
Economically, the damage is staggering. Infrastructure is a major casualty. Roads, bridges, power lines, and communication networks get damaged or destroyed, paralyzing transportation and economic activity. This not only disrupts daily life but also hampers relief efforts. Businesses suffer massive losses due to damaged stock, disrupted supply chains, and prolonged closures. For a country like Indonesia, where many people rely on small businesses and agriculture, these losses can be catastrophic, pushing families deeper into poverty. The cost of rebuilding is immense, diverting funds that could otherwise be used for development, education, or healthcare. Insurance claims can be astronomical, and for many, especially those in informal settlements, there’s no insurance coverage at all, leaving them to bear the full burden of the loss.
Beyond the immediate aftermath, there are long-term environmental consequences. Floodwaters can carry pollutants from industrial sites, agricultural runoff (pesticides, fertilizers), and sewage, contaminating soil and water sources for extended periods. This can harm ecosystems, damage agricultural land, and affect biodiversity. The disruption to agriculture can lead to food shortages and price hikes, impacting food security for the entire nation. Coastal erosion can be accelerated, further threatening communities. Furthermore, the constant cycle of destruction and rebuilding creates a sense of instability and insecurity for affected populations, impacting their mental well-being and community resilience. The psychological toll on individuals who have experienced repeated floods can be immense, leading to chronic stress, anxiety, and depression. The loss of cultural heritage sites, often located in vulnerable coastal or riverine areas, is also a deeply felt impact.
So, you see, it's not just about water levels. It's about people's homes, livelihoods, health, and future. The interconnectedness of these impacts means that addressing flooding requires a holistic approach that considers social, economic, and environmental factors. Fighting Back: Solutions and Adaptation Strategies for Indonesia
Alright guys, it's not all doom and gloom. While the challenges of climate change-induced flooding in Indonesia are immense, there are definitely solutions and adaptation strategies we can and must implement. It requires a multi-pronged approach, involving governments, communities, and international cooperation. Let's explore some of these crucial steps.
One of the most immediate and visible solutions involves improving and investing in infrastructure. This means building better flood defenses like stronger seawalls, dikes, and levees, especially in vulnerable coastal cities. It also involves upgrading and expanding drainage systems to handle heavier rainfall. However, simply building higher walls isn't always the answer. We need to think about nature-based solutions too. Restoring and protecting coastal ecosystems like mangroves can act as a natural buffer against storm surges and sea-level rise. Mangroves are amazing because they absorb wave energy, trap sediment, and can even accrete land over time. Similarly, reforesting hillsides and protecting riverbanks helps prevent soil erosion and reduces the speed at which rainwater rushes downstream. Creating more green spaces within urban areas, like parks and permeable pavements, can also help absorb excess water and reduce runoff.
Urban planning and land-use management are absolutely critical. This means stricter regulations on construction in flood-prone areas and discouraging development in high-risk zones. For cities like Jakarta, which are already sinking, radical solutions like managed relocation of critical infrastructure and even parts of the population might need to be considered in the long term, although this is incredibly complex and politically challenging. Promoting sustainable urban development that integrates water management, green infrastructure, and resilient building practices is key. This includes better waste management to prevent drains from clogging up and careful consideration of groundwater extraction levels to mitigate land subsidence.
Early warning systems and disaster preparedness are vital for saving lives. Investing in technology to monitor weather patterns, sea levels, and river flows allows for timely warnings to be issued to communities at risk. Educating communities on evacuation procedures, providing them with emergency kits, and establishing robust disaster response plans can significantly reduce the impact of floods when they do occur. This requires strong community engagement and empowering local leaders to take charge of preparedness efforts.
On a broader scale, addressing the root cause – climate change – is paramount. This means Indonesia, like all nations, needs to commit to reducing its greenhouse gas emissions. This involves transitioning to renewable energy sources, improving energy efficiency, and implementing sustainable land-use policies. International cooperation is also essential. Developed nations, which have historically contributed the most to climate change, need to provide financial and technological support to developing countries like Indonesia to help them adapt and build resilience. This can include funding for infrastructure projects, capacity building for disaster management, and technology transfer for clean energy.
Finally, community involvement and awareness are the glue that holds all these strategies together. Educating people about the risks, involving them in planning and implementing solutions, and fostering a sense of shared responsibility are crucial for long-term success. When communities are empowered and informed, they are better equipped to face the challenges of climate change and flooding. It’s a collective effort, and every bit counts.
